The Importance of Egg Quality: A Comprehensive Guide

Summary:

Egg quality is a crucial factor when it comes to fertility, pregnancy, and overall reproductive health. Many women are not aware of the importance of egg quality, which can lead to difficulties in conceiving and increased risk of pregnancy complications. In this comprehensive guide, we will delve into the various aspects of egg quality, including what it means, how it affects fertility, and what can be done to improve it.

We will begin by defining egg quality and explaining the different factors that influence it, such as age, lifestyle, and genetics. We will also discuss the role of egg quality in fertility and how it can affect the chances of conception. Additionally, we will explore the impact of egg quality on pregnancy, including the risk of miscarriage and birth defects.

Next, we will delve into the various ways to assess egg quality, including blood tests, ultrasound, and fertility tests. We will also discuss the limitations of these tests and the importance of seeking help from a fertility specialist if needed.
